Prepared for the incoming director. Attendees reviewed the large-deal discount policy in detail. Current practice allows regional leads to approve up to 20% without escalation; the meeting agreed this is too permissive. Resolution: discounts above 10% on deals exceeding the Tier-A threshold now require commercial committee approval. Finance will model the revenue impact before the Aldenmoor review. Action owners were assigned and recorded. The underlying commercial strategy is set out in the confidential note below.

management briefing: The renewal with Ulaathix Group closes at $2 million a year, 15 percent below the last contract. Project Oliwyn slips by two quarters because of the audit delay.

Management Meeting Minutes — Logistics Switch

Present: regional sales leads, ops, and Garrick from procurement. Decision confirmed: we're dropping Stellway Carriers and moving everything to Penrose Logistics from the first of next month. Expect a few bumpy weeks on delivery windows — warn your key accounts early. Garrick owns the transition checklist. The confidential reasoning for the move is noted below.

internal memo for tagef-hadup: Gross margin on Ulaath came in at 15 percent against a plan of 5 percent. Only 7 of the 120 pilot accounts renewed Ulaath, so a churn review is set for October 15.

**Ticket: Nightly reindex drift on search-prod**

The Quillstack nightly search reindex has drifted from what's in the repo. Someone hand-edited the scheduler settings on the prod box back in the spring and never committed the change, so fresh deploys keep reverting batch sizes and the index alias. For new folks: this is why Tuesday's reindex half-finished. The values currently live on the host are these.

config for bahop-baduf:
[kasion]
team = lamath
access_code = ac_d807e5
host = kasion.paliqcloud.corp
port = 4000
owner = julix.tamvan
peer = frair.qorvelsoft.local